On the advice of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if, President Asif Ali Zardari has approved the appointment of five members to the Pakistan Electronic Media Regulatory Authority (PEMRA), reported 24NewsHD TV channel on Monday.
Quoting its sources, 24News TV channel reported that the members had been picked up from Islamabad and four provinces each.
They informed that the president had okayed the appointment of Sabahat Rafiq as a member PEMRA Punjab, while Haider Naqvi had been appointed as member Sindh, Iftikhar Firdaus as member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(KP), Ayesha Ayub Wadood as member Balochistan and Dr. Rashid Wali Janjua as member federal capital.
On March 5, the Ministry of Information and Broadcasting had appointed Dr. Lubna Zaheer, who had been serving as a professor at the School of Communication Studies (SCS) at the Punjab University as Punjab PEMRA Council of Complaints Chairperson.
Dr. Lubna had previously served as a member of the Council of Complaints for four years, from 2015 to 2019.
Renowned as a columnist, political analyst, and expert in the field of communication, she has made significant contributions in the fields of education, teaching, and research.
She has also represented Pakistan at numerous international conferences on communication and media studies.
In the initial phase, Rashida Suhail and Zahid Maqsood have also been appointed as members of the Council.
